About
Listen to PDF documents with text-to-speech and get AI-powered summaries. This app offers local processing for privacy and an optional AI discussion feature using your own API key.

Does VT PDF Voice Reader have ads?
No, VT PDF Voice Reader is ad-free. The app is free to use and does not contain advertisements.
How does VT PDF Voice Reader protect my privacy?
Privacy is a core feature. PDF reading and text-to-speech processing are done entirely locally on your device. The AI summary feature only sends selected text to Google Gemini using your provided API key, and the app does not collect any user data.
What are the limitations of the text-to-speech feature in VT PDF Voice Reader?
The text-to-speech feature may not work properly with PDFs that have two or more columns. Additionally, for English and Chinese, there are 4 voices available each to keep the selection manageable.
Can I use VT PDF Voice Reader offline?
The core PDF reading and text-to-speech functionalities are designed to work locally, meaning they can be used offline. The AI summary feature requires an internet connection to communicate with Google Gemini.

How do I get started with the AI summary feature in VT PDF Voice Reader?
To use the AI summary feature, you will need to provide your own Google Gemini API key. Instructions on how to download required voices and apply for a free Gemini API key are available within the app.
